A senior HR business partner’s main responsibility is to recruit, screen, and ensure that every new employee has the skills and knowledge needed to help the business grow. They’re also mainly responsible for aligning HR objectives with the overall business goals.
The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ics also reported an 8% job outlook for senior HR business partners, which is faster than the average. This directly coincides with the average yearly salary of $80,290 per Salary.com’s data as of July 3, 2025.

The salary for senior HR business partners differs across US states based on factors like minimum wage, job demand, location, and cost of living.
As shown in the table below, the three (3) states with the lowest average annual salary for senior HR business partners in the United States are Mississippi, West Virginia, and Arkansas with $71,600, $72,300, and $72,530, respectively.
Meanwhile, the three (3) states with the highest average annual salary for senior HR business partners are the District of Columbia, California, and Massachusetts with $88,900, $88,560, and $87,380, respectively.

The role of a senior HR business partner usually requires a degree in Human Resources, Business Communications, or any related field.
Below are some of the common skills and advancements needed for a salary raise as a senior HR business partner.
Gaining sought-after skills for a senior HR business partner is an effective way to earn a better salary and unlock more career opportunities.
The Real-time Job Posting Salary Data Report indicates that the most in-demand senior HR business partner skills are managing Human Resource Information Systems (HRIS) and knowledge with employee engagement, with 27.96% and 27.80%, respectively.
On the other hand, essential skills such change management and HRIS management can increase the salary for Senior HR Business Partners by 5.26% and 4.89%, respectively.
Skill | Demand | Salary |
---|---|---|
Change Management | 22.20% | 5.26% |
Management Human Resource Information System (HRIS) | 27.96% | 4.89% |
Employee Engagement | 27.80% | 4.36% |
Onboarding | 25.58% | 4.04% |
Workforce Planning | 23.98% | 3.36% |
Succession Planning | 19.05% | 1.72% |
